In the RGB color model, hex triplet #0a7c55 has decimal index of: 687189, is composed of 3.9% red, 48.6% green and 33.3% blue. #0a7c55 in CMYK color model, is composed of 91.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 31.5% yellow and 51.4% black.
#006666 is the closest web-safe color to #0a7c55.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.
